#3e3747 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e3747 is composed of 24.3% red, 21.6%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 266.3 degrees, a saturation of 12.7% and a lightness of 24.7%. #3e3747 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c6e8e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3e3747 color description : Very dark grayish violet.
#3e3747 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e3747 has RGB values of R:62, G:55,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4077383.
